CONWAY — Ahead of a busy Memorial Day weekend a 900 percent increase in Parking Fines
CONWAY — Ahead of a busy Memorial Day weekend and just weeks after selectmen increased parking fines on West Side Road from $10 to $50, the Conway board voted Tuesday to again hike the fines to $100 — a 900 … Continue reading
NH Woman found with gun at MA courthouse held without bail
A woman arrested Monday after allegedly trying to enter the Ruane Judicial Center in Salem with a handgun loaded with hollow-point bullets hidden in her purse was ordered held without bail by a judge Tuesday. More… *| Salem News
